BIOGRAPHY

Dr. MacAdam’s graduate training was at the University of Missouri-Columbia
(UM-C) in Agronomy with an emphasis on the physiology of forage plants; her
graduate research focused on the anatomy and physiology of grass leaf
development. Following her PhD in 1988, she taught the Crop Physiology course at
UM-C for one semester and gained postdoctoral experience in animal science and
basic plant biochemistry and physiology. In 1991 she accepted a Forage research
and teaching position at Utah State University. She has served as the chair of
the Forage and Grazinglands Division of the Crop Science Society of America, as
a technical editor of the Forage and Grazinglands journal, and as an associate
editor for both Crop Science and Agronomy Journal, and is currently an editor of
the Journal of Agricultural Science, Cambridge. She was recently selected as a
Fellow of the American Society of Agronomy and the Crop Science Society of
America.





TEACHING INTERESTS

Dr. MacAdam taught the Forages course for a decade, then identified the need for
an undergraduate course in plant physiology and anatomy which she developed and
taught for a decade. She wrote a text for this course, The Structure & Function
of Plants, that has become a Wiley life sciences best seller. She has
contributed chapters on forage plant physiology, irrigation, and plant-water
relations to Vols. I and II of the Forages texts, and currently teaches the
Forages course while a colleague continues to teach the Plant Structure-Function
course.



RESEARCH INTERESTS

Dr. MacAdam’s research at USU has focused on issues of relevance to forage
production in the western U.S. The high-altitude, dry, cool western U.S. climate
is uniquely supportive of very high-quality irrigated forage legume production,
but it also results in concerns related to bloat. The added cost of irrigation
means that western livestock producers using rotational stocking of seeded
pastures need to minimize input costs. Her research has demonstrated the value
of tannin-containing legumes for organic dairy production via increased milk
production, as well as for beef finishing, achieving near-feedlot-level average
daily gains, consumer preference for legume- over grass-finished beef, reduced
enteric methane emissions, increased nitrogen retention, and reduced loss of
nitrogen to the environment. She has determined this is likely because irrigated
perennial legumes in the Mountain West climate accumulate unusually high
concentrations of non-fiber carbohydrates. Dr. MacAdam is currently screening
perennial legumes and non-legume forbs for inclusion in rangeland resource
islands of high-protein forbs designed to serve as sources of supplemental feed
for cowherds during late summer and autumn.
